SparkPlus is an online, multi-modal, feedback and assessment tool that combines self and peer assessment with sophisticated reporting. SPARK is an acronym for “Self and Peer Assessment Resource Kit”.
From 2026, SparkPlus can only be accessed through a Canvas Assignment. When creating an assignment, use the External Tool submission type and select SparkPlus.
